  • ButtsBees guide to using old flower pots for mini mating nucs.
    This phase of the project is about 30 minutes once the materials have been gathered.
    The length of the top bars and accompanying comb guide, string or wedge, is dependant upon the size of the flower pot.
    The thickness of the top bars is about 1/4".
    The hacksaw blade is a simple steel cutting blade.
    The ring of staples acts as a stop for the #8 wire bottom to set above the drain holes.
    This video will be followed by another; ButtsBees guide to shaking and spliting bees and queens for the mini mating nucs.

    Do you feed pollen and honey to the nucs?If so how.

      We use a 4oz glass canning jar with a sponge placed in the bottom of the flowerpot. We do not feed pollen to nucs. We do feed 1:1 H2O/Cane Sugar.
